Landlords and renters alike focus on vacancy rate stability, lease terms, and property maintenance budgets. By securing door-to-door leases or multi-year rental agreements, tenants lock in predictable monthly payments while avoiding frequent renewal stress. Landlords benefit from consistent occupancy and reduced turnover costs, enabling competitive rental pricing backed by strong retention.

Cost of living continues to rise across major U.S. cities, pushing renters to seek alternatives that offer both affordability and resilience. Remote work and digital nomadism have extended hold periods for renters, reducing turnover and increasing demand for sustainable housing solutions. At the same time, rising interest rates and property values make traditional homeownership less accessible for many. This convergence has amplified interest in How to Park & Save: Affordable Long-Term Rentals That Slash Your Costs!—a method of maintaining secure, flexible housing without draining financial resources.
